Dale Earnhardt Jr. and Budweiser overtake Chase Elliott and Hooters in NASCAR diecast vehicle sales

In 2003, Dale Earnhardt Jr.’s fourth full-time season. Cup Series raceshe won the annual NASCAR championship Most popular driver prize and did not give it up throughout his career, which ended in 2017.

But proof of his popularity, the man can still sell cars.

Mostly small scale models, known in the industry as diecast.

Lionel Racing has released the top 10 best-selling diecast cars of 2024, and a late-model Chevrolet from Dale Jr. tops the list. And not just any late model race car, but one bearing the paint and logo of the sponsor synonymous with Junior for most of his career: Budweiser.

The King of Beers was the sole sponsor of the Junior Cup Series throughout the 2007 season, back when season-long sponsorships were much more common than they would become later the following year .

Next on the sales list came another nod to the drivers’ popularity combined with some nostalgia: Chase Elliott’s Hooters-sponsored car that he drove to a victory this year at Texas Motor Speedway.

Less than three months later, Hooters, which was set to sponsor Elliott for a handful of races in 2024, entered into a partnership with Elliott’s team. broken up for professional reasons – which made Texas’ victory an instant collector’s item.
